摘要: 模型沙的特性对模型试验的可靠性和准确性有着重要影响,在实际的工程试验中,由于泥沙运动复杂性,要进行模拟的对象千差万别,所采用的模型沙也是多种多样的,因此,全面了解模型沙的性质是提高实体模型试验精度的关键技术之一。针对模型沙的物理特性、力学特性、运动特性等问题,系统分析、总结了前人的研究工作和所取得成果,同时讨论了需进一步研究的内容和方向。研究分析结果对实体模型试验有着指导性的意义。

Abstract: Physical experiments ' reliability and veracity are largely influenced by the characteristics of model sand. So it ' s a key technology to improve the accuracy of physical experiments to comprehensively understand the model sand characteristics. For the complexity of the sediment transport and multifarious simulated objects, the selection of model sands are tremendous different in engineering application. In this paper, the previous achievements related to the characteristics of the model sand,such as physical properties, mechanics features and motion behavior,are systematically summarized, and related problems that need further study are discussed on the basis of the present research work, so as to provide guidance on the work of physical experiments.
